Summary

Lancashire SMEs not part of a group can access free environmental consultancy that aims to help organisations identify cost savings and reduce their environmental impact.  The Northwest Regional Development Agency is providing £6,400,000 – along with another £3,500,000 from the European Regional Development Fund – to extend the ENWORKS programme until December 2012.  

Groundwork Pennine Lancashire has been awarded the contract to deliver free consultancy to businesses in theLancashirearea. The scheme can support any SME but are particularly interested in supporting companies from the following business sectors:

  • Aerospace
  • Chemical
  • Textile
  • Haulage & Transport
  • Food & Drink

Groundwork Pennine Lancashire can advise on a range of key environmental issues affecting businesses, including environmental management, climate change and resource efficiency.   They also provide:

  • Resource efficiency tools, guides, case studies and advice
  • On-site support;
  • Specialist advice on specific resource efficiency topics
  • Environmental Monitoring Services including:
    • Compressed air leak detection
    • Environmental noise
    • Thermal imaging
    • Energy consumption monitoring
